Job description

We are working with a leading international construction and engineering business specialising in the delivery of complex, high-value projects across the data centre, logistics, advanced manufacturing, pharmaceutical and life sciences sectors.

With operations across Europe and internationally, the business has experienced significant growth in recent years and continues to expand its presence across the Nordic region.

This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ced Financial Controller to take ownership of the Swedish finance function, working closely with both local operations and the wider Group Finance team.

The Role

As Financial Controller, you will be responsible for overseeing the accounting and financial reporting activities of the Swedish entity, ensuring accurate and timely reporting while maintaining strong financial controls.

You will work closely with local management, Group Finance, commercial teams, external auditors and tax advisors, while supporting the continued development of finance processes as the Swedish operation grows.

Key Responsibilities
  • Take ownership of accounting, finance processes and reporting for the Swedish entity.
  • Act as the key point of contact for accounting and taxation matters, including VAT and other local tax requirements.
  • Oversee accounts payable, accounts receivable, subcontractor invoices, fixed assets, bank reconciliations and general ledger accounting.
  • Prepare monthly management accounts and Group reporting in line with the finance calendar.
  • Prepare balance sheet reconciliations, accruals and prepayments.
  • Manage daily bank reconciliations and ensure payments are appropriately approved and processed.
  • Maintain the fixed asset register and oversee depreciation postings.
  • Work with payroll providers to process payroll journals and ensure relevant tax payments are completed accurately and on time.
  • Reconcile intercompany balances and manage intercompany invoices and recharges.
  • Support the preparation of annual financial statements and ensure compliance with relevant Swedish accounting requirements and Group reporting standards.
  • Work with senior management on annual budgets, forecasts and longer-term financial planning.
  • Produce financial information and reporting for management and board-level review.
  • Partner with commercial teams to monitor project profitability and ensure costs are correctly allocated.
  • Manage accrued and deferred project income and costs, including WIP and percentage-of-completion accounting.
  • Prepare weekly cash-flow forecasts for Group Treasury.
  • Support the continued improvement of accounting processes, systems and financial controls.
  • Support the development of the local finance function as the Swedish business continues to grow.
Person Specification
  • Degree or further education in Accounting, Finance or a related discipline.
  • Qualified or certified accounting background would be advantageous.
  • Previous Financial Controller or equivalent accounting experience.
  • Strong knowledge of Swedish GAAP (K2/K3) and local accounting standards; UK GAAP and/or IFRS knowledge would be advantageous.
  • Strong understanding of Swedish taxation, VAT and financial reporting requirements.
  • Experience working within an international or Group finance environment would be advantageous.
  • Experience with project accounting, WIP and percentage-of-completion accounting is highly desirable.
  • Strong knowledge of ERP/accounting systems.
  • Advanced Excel skills and strong general Microsoft Office capability.
  • Fluent written and spoken English.
  • Swedish language skills strongly preferred.
Skills & Attributes
  • Strong attention to detail and financial accuracy.
  • Confident working autonomously and taking ownership of the local finance function.
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der-management skills.
  • Commercially minded with the ability to understand project financial performance.
  • Professional, confidential and accountable.
  • Comfortable working within a fast-growing international organisation.
  • Flexible and able to adapt to changing business priorities.
  • Proactive approach to improving financial processes and controls.
